When Helen moved to Westall House Independent Living, she wasn't sure what to expect. What she found was a welcoming community, a comfortable home, and companionship.

“My life before Westall House was a good one. Up North, I was always busy, involved in lots of clubs and loved fundraising for some of them. After my husband passed, I moved down to Sussex to be near my two daughters. We were looking for a bungalow, but they stumbled across Westall House. Honestly, I hadn't even considered anything like this before, but when I saw it was just so nice.

“One of my biggest worries before moving was, 'What if I need help?' Thankfully, it's been wonderful. I've already had a spell where I wasn't feeling too well, and they brought my meals right to my flat—it was such a relief! I also love the outside space here, and the view from my balcony is lovely.

“Moving into independent living just made sense. My house was far too big for me, and I knew I couldn't keep it up on my own, so it felt good to know another family could enjoy it. The actual move was easy enough. It was a big decision, and I'm so grateful for my family’s support. I'm surprised how quickly I've settled in. The staff are so friendly, and the other residents too. Having two meals a day takes a load off my mind, and that's really helped me to feel at home.

“A typical day here? Well, there are the meals, and I always enjoy a good chat with the others. There's always something going on here. The activities are a good idea, I like joining in when I feel like it. It’s good to have the choice.

“Living here has made me realise that nothing stays the same forever. I've had to be a bit more outgoing and make an effort to talk to people. It's done me good.

“I've made some lovely friends here. One gentleman introduced me to his bowls club and even gives me a lift! It's so lovely to have that connection.

“Looking back, the best thing about moving here has been the company. I was getting so isolated before, and now I see people every day. It’s made a world of difference.”
